java示例代码_使用Java ExecutorService,如何完成主动执行的任务,但停止处理等待的任务

     2022-04-09     207

关键词:

java示例代码_使用Java ExecutorService,如何完成主动执行的任务,但停止处理等待的任务

public static void shutdownPool(boolean awaitTermination) throws InterruptedException 

    //call shutdown to prevent new tasks from being submitted
    executor.shutdown();

    //get a reference to the Queue
    final BlockingQueue<Runnable> blockingQueue = executor.getQueue();

    //clear the Queue
    blockingQueue.clear();
    //or else copy its contents here with a while loop and remove()

    //wait for active tasks to be completed
    if (awaitTermination) 
        executor.awaitTermination(SHUTDOWN_TIMEOUT, TimeUnit.SECONDS);
    

java示例代码_使用java上传文件

java示例代码_使用java上传文件 查看详情

java示例代码_使用java导出文件

java示例代码_使用java导出文件 查看详情

java示例代码_使用Java比较日期

java示例代码_使用Java比较日期 查看详情

java示例代码_使用java声明枚举

java示例代码_使用java声明枚举 查看详情

java示例代码_使用Java登录网站

java示例代码_使用Java登录网站 查看详情

java示例代码_不使用标签重写java代码

java示例代码_不使用标签重写java代码 查看详情

java示例代码_使用Java生成Java文档

java示例代码_使用Java生成Java文档 查看详情

java示例代码_使用JAVA计算标准偏差

java示例代码_使用JAVA计算标准偏差 查看详情

java示例代码_使用java打印起始行号

java示例代码_使用java打印起始行号 查看详情

java示例代码_使用Java创建验证码

java示例代码_使用Java创建验证码 查看详情

java示例代码_使用java上传多个文件

java示例代码_使用java上传多个文件 查看详情

java示例代码_使用Java中的REST

java示例代码_使用Java中的REST 查看详情

java示例代码_正确使用Java comparator

java示例代码_正确使用Java comparator 查看详情

java示例代码_使用java验证XML

java示例代码_使用java验证XML 查看详情

java示例代码_使用Java处理日历时区

java示例代码_使用Java处理日历时区 查看详情

java示例代码_使用MockClassLoader

java示例代码_使用MockClassLoader 查看详情

java示例代码_使用WordNet

java示例代码_使用WordNet 查看详情

java示例代码_使用ColorQuantizerDescriptor

java示例代码_使用ColorQuantizerDescriptor 查看详情